Leafhopper
A leafhopper is the common name for any species from the family Cicadellidae. These minute insects, colloquially known as hoppers, are plant feeders that suck plant sap from grass, shrubs, or trees. Their hind legs are modified for jumping, and are covered with hairs that facilitate the spreading of a secretion over their bodies that acts as a water repellent and carrier of pheromones. They undergo a partial metamorphosis, and have various host associations, varying from very generalized to very specific. Some species have a cosmopolitan distribution, or occur throughout the temperate and tropical regions. Some are pests or vectors of plant viruses and phytoplasmas. The family is distributed all over the world, and constitutes the second-largest hemipteran family, with at least 20,000 described species. Phytoplasma
Phytoplasmas are obligate intracellular parasites of plant phloem tissue and of the insect vectors that are involved in their plant-to-plant transmission. Phytoplasmas were discovered in 1967 by Japanese scientists who termed them mycoplasma-like organisms. Since their discovery, phytoplasmas have resisted all attempts at ''in vitro'' culture in any cell-free medium; routine cultivation in an artificial medium thus remains a major challenge. Phytoplasmas are characterized by the lack of a cell wall, a pleiomorphic or filamentous shape, a diameter normally less than 1 μm, and a very small genome. Phytoplasmas are pathogens of agriculturally important plants, including coconut, sugarcane, and sandalwood, in which they cause a wide variety of symptoms ranging from mild yellowing to death. Brochosome
Brochosomes are intricately structured microscopic granules secreted by leafhoppers (the family Cicadellidae of the insect order Hemiptera) and typically found on their body surface and, more rarely, eggs. Brochosomes were first described in 1952 with the aid of an electron microscope. Brochosomes are hydrophobic and help keep the insect cuticle clean. Proconiini
The name sharpshooter is used to refer to any of various genera and species of large leafhoppers in the tribe Proconiini of the family Cicadellidae. As with all cicadellids, they have piercing-sucking mouthparts and closely spaced rows of fine spines on their hind legs. The nymphs feed by inserting their needle-like mouthparts into the xylem of the small stems on the plant where the eggs were deposited; the adults have wings and are highly mobile, and most feed on a variety of different plant species. Both nymphs and adults filter a huge volume of dilute liquid through their digestive system to extract the trace nutrients, and much of the water and carbohydrates are squirted forcibly away from the body in a fine stream of droplets, thus earning them their common name. This group includes a few species which are plant pests, the most serious of which is ''Homalodisca vitripennis'' (the "Glassy-winged sharpshooter"). Eurymeloides Bicincta
''Eurymeloides bicincta'', commonly known as the two-lined gum-treehopper, is a leafhopper in the family Cicadellidae. It is the type species of the genus '' Eurymeloides''. It is a sap-sucking insect and is found on gum-trees in its native southeastern Australia. Description ''Eurymeloides bicincta'' grows to a length of about . The adult is wedge-shaped and is black with large orange eyes and white lines on its wings. The nymphs are orange. Ecology ''Eurymeloides bicincta'' is found on ''Eucalyptus'' trees where both nymphs and adults have piercing mouthparts and suck the sap. The excess fluid is secreted and is fed upon by ants which are often found associated with the leafhoppers. The ants do not harm the leafhoppers but may drive off potential predators. Auchenorrhyncha
The Auchenorrhyncha suborder of the Hemiptera contains most of the familiar members of what was called the "Homoptera" – groups such as cicadas, leafhoppers, treehoppers, planthoppers, and spittlebugs. The aphids and scale insects are the other well-known "Homoptera", and they are in the suborder Sternorrhyncha. Distributed worldwide, all members of this group are plant-feeders, and many are vectors of viral and fungal diseases of plants. It is also common for Auchenorrhyncha species to produce either audible sounds or substrate vibrations as a form of communication. Such calls range from vibrations inaudible to humans, to the calls of many species of cicadas that can be heard for hundreds of metres, at least. Eurymela Distincta
''Eurymela distincta'' is a species of leafhopper native to the Australian continent. It has a wedge-shaped body that is 10–12 mm long (adult male) or 12–14 mm long (adult female). The head is black with cream or white maxillary plates. The pronotum and scutellum are black. The tegmen is black with a blue or purple tinge, and one to three white fasciae. The costal margin is black. Legs are scarlet close to the body and black further away. Underparts are scarlet. ''E. distincta'' mainly feeds on the bangalay (''Eucalyptus botryoides'') and the apple box (''Eucalyptus bridgesiana''), though it has also been recorded on manna gum ('' E. viminalis''), black gum ('' E. aggregate'') and Camden woollybutt ('' E. macarthurii''). Nymphs and adults may be attended by up to 20 ants of the genus ''Iridomyrmex'', which also attend female scale insects of the species ''Eriococcus coriaceus'' and '' E. confusus'' that infest the same trees. Plant Sap
Sap is a fluid transported in xylem cells (vessel elements or tracheids) or phloem sieve tube elements of a plant. These cells transport water and nutrients throughout the plant. Sap is distinct from latex, resin, or cell sap; it is a separate substance, separately produced, and with different components and functions. Insect honeydew is called sap, particularly when it falls from trees, but is only the remains of eaten sap and other plant parts. Types of sap Saps may be broadly divided into two types: xylem sap and phloem sap. Xylem sap Xylem sap (pronounced ) consists primarily of a watery solution of hormones, mineral elements and other nutrients. Transport of sap in xylem is characterized by movement from the roots toward the leaves. Antenna (biology)
Antennae ( antenna), sometimes referred to as "feelers", are paired appendages used for Sensory system, sensing in arthropods. Antennae are connected to the first one or two Segmentation (biology), segments of the arthropod head. They vary widely in form but are always made of one or more jointed segments. While they are typically sensory organs, the exact nature of what they sense and how they sense it is not the same in all groups. Functions may variously include sensing tactition, touch, air motion, heat, vibration (sound), and especially insect olfaction, smell or gustation, taste. Antennae are sometimes modified for other purposes, such as mating, brooding, swimming, and even anchoring the arthropod to a substrate (biology), substrate. Larval arthropods have antennae that differ from those of the adult. Many crustaceans, for example, have free-swimming larvae that use their antennae for swimming. Arthropod Leg
The arthropod leg is a form of jointed appendage of arthropods, usually used for walking. Many of the terms used for arthropod leg segments (called podomeres) are of Latin origin, and may be confused with terms for bones: ''coxa'' (meaning hip, plural ''coxae''), ''trochanter'', ''femur'' (plural ''femora''), ''tibia'' (plural ''tibiae''), ''tarsus'' (plural ''tarsi''), ''ischium'' (plural ''ischia''), ''metatarsus'', ''carpus'', ''dactylus'' (meaning finger), ''patella'' (plural ''patellae''). Homologies of leg segments between groups are difficult to prove and are the source of much argument. Some authors posit up to eleven segments per leg for the most recent common ancestor of extant arthropods but modern arthropods have eight or fewer. It has been argued that the ancestral leg need not have been so complex, and that other events, such as successive loss of function of a ''Hox''-gene, could result in parallel gains of leg segments.
